Subject: Undo/redo lands in Sketchloom this week

Hey all — quick heads-up for the sync: the new undo/redo stack for Sketchloom's diagram editor is merged. It's command-based now instead of snapshot-based, so memory use on big canvases drops a lot. Known quirk: redo after a collaborative merge can reorder connector labels; fix is in review. Please bang on multi-step undo with grouped shapes before Thursday's cut. The candidate build is tagged, and the build token is below for anyone verifying.

pipeline stamp: htk4_66df

Handover: session-token refresh bug (Vaultgate)

Rina — picking this up from me. Tokens issued by Vaultgate expire mid-refresh when the renewal window overlaps a clock skew beyond 30s. Repro is reliable on the staging cluster, not prod. My fix narrows the refresh race by locking the token row before reissue; see branch token-refresh-lock. Tests pass except the flaky skew simulation, which I've marked pending. Review the lock-ordering change carefully — deadlock risk with the audit writer. The staging config I tested against is below.

service settings:
FRAMIR_LOG_LEVEL=debug
FRAMIR_METRICS_HOST=metrics.framir.tolvaqcorp.corp
FRAMIR_POOL_SIZE=16

### Step 4: Reconcile calendar sync conflicts

Before cutting over to Gantwell 3.x, drain the old conflict queue. Legacy duplicates will otherwise re-sync and fork every recurring event. Run the dedupe job, verify zero pending conflicts, then flip the tenant flag. Do not run old and new sync agents concurrently; they fight over the same change tokens. Once the queue is empty, apply the new sync configuration, reproduced below for reference.

deployment values, kawip-kahip:
CASAX_PIN=7522
CASAX_TENANT=praiel
CASAX_METRICS_HOST=metrics.casax.nelvrolabs.corp
CASAX_SEAL=seal_917ae1b1
CASAX_STANDBY_TEAM=gorys